Catalog description
This course follows the history and culture of Jerusalem, a sacred city to three major world religions, from pre-history to the present. The course sets the city’s political, cultural, and religious history against the broader backdrop of the history of the region and, in the Common Era, the rise and interactions of various forms of Judaism, Christianity, and Islam. Along the way students will examine key primary documents as well as important material artifacts that illuminate both the city’s rich history as well as the religions that view it as sacred. Also offered as HIST 067 . ( GE1C , GESO )
